Taxpayers urged to pay RPT early to avail 20% discount

- BY MERLINDA A. PEDROSA

THE CITY Government of Bacolod has urged taxpayers to settle their real property tax (RPT) early to avail of the 20 percent discount on advance payment.

Councilor Jude Thaddeus Sayson, chairperso­n of the City Council committee on finance and appropriat­ion, said yesterday, December 1, that the City Treasurer’s Office (CTO)-LAND Tax Division is now accepting the advance RPT payments starting this month.

He said the CTO will also be open on December 3, 10, and 17 (Saturdays) and on December 8 and 30 (non-working holidays) from 9 a.m. to 4 p.m.

“It’s our campaign for early payments so our taxpayers can avail the 20 percent discount,” he added.

Sayson noted that taxpayers can avail the 20 percent discount until December 31, 2022.

“By January 2023, the taxpayers will pay the regular RPT rates,” Sayson said.

Moreover, the city council earlier approved on first reading the proposed ordinance granting tax relief to delinquent RPT in the city.

Councilor Al Victor Espino, chairperso­n of the City Council committee on laws, who authored the ordinance, said due to the impact of coronaviru­s disease (Covid-19) pandemic, the city expects some degree of shortfall in its tax collection, which may be compensate­d by encouragin­g taxpayers to pay their RPT without the additional burden of penalties and surcharges.

He said the city can ease the burden of the taxpayers via tax relief measures on delinquent real property taxes through the condonatio­n of penalties, interest and surcharges imposed therein.*
